Question:
The two orbital maneuvering engines of the space shuttle develop 26 kN of thrust each. If the shuttle is traveling in orbit at a speed of 28 000 km/h, how long would it take to reach a speed of 28 100 km/h after the two engines are fi red? The mass of the shuttle is 90 Mg.
